The global Air Cooled Double Screw Chiller market is projected for significant expansion, anticipating a market size of $1.19 billion by 2025. This growth is driven by robust demand from key sectors including plastics, pharmaceuticals, and food & beverage. The market is expected to achieve a Compound Annual Growth Rate (CAGR) of 7.03% through 2033. Key growth drivers include the escalating need for efficient cooling solutions in industrial processes, coupled with ongoing industrialization and urbanization. The plastics industry's requirement for precise temperature control in extrusion and molding, and the pharmaceutical sector's stringent sterile environment mandates, are primary contributors. The food and beverage industry's demand for effective chilling in production and storage further fuels market traction. Technological innovations, such as enhanced energy-efficient compressors and intelligent control systems, are also pivotal in driving market adoption.


Despite a positive outlook, market restraints exist, including high initial investment costs for advanced systems and fluctuating energy prices impacting operational expenses. However, the long-term advantages of improved energy efficiency and reduced maintenance are increasingly mitigating these concerns. Emerging economies, particularly in the Asia Pacific, are anticipated to be significant growth contributors due to rapid industrial development and supportive government initiatives promoting energy efficiency. Geographically, Asia Pacific is expected to lead the market, followed by North America and Europe, each presenting distinct opportunities and challenges based on their industrial landscapes and regulatory environments. The market's future trajectory is largely dictated by its capacity to deliver scalable, energy-efficient, and reliable cooling solutions for diverse industrial applications.

The growth of the Air Cooled Double Screw Chiller market is propelled by several formidable driving forces, chief among them being the relentless expansion of key industrial sectors. The Food and Beverage Industry, with its ever-increasing demand for temperature-controlled processing, storage, and transportation, represents a significant consumer of these chilling solutions. Similarly, the Plastic Industry's intricate manufacturing processes, often requiring precise temperature management for extrusion, injection molding, and other operations, consistently drives demand. The Pharmaceutical Industry, with its stringent requirements for sterile environments and controlled temperature storage of sensitive materials and finished products, also plays a crucial role in market expansion. Beyond these core applications, a broad spectrum of "Others" industrial segments, including chemicals, manufacturing, and data centers, are increasingly recognizing the benefits of efficient and reliable cooling. Furthermore, a growing global emphasis on energy efficiency and sustainability is a powerful catalyst. As energy costs rise and environmental regulations become more stringent, industries are actively seeking out advanced cooling technologies that minimize power consumption and reduce their carbon footprint. Air cooled double screw chillers, with their inherent efficiency and continuous technological improvements, are well-positioned to meet these evolving demands, offering a compelling return on investment through reduced operational expenses and enhanced environmental compliance.
Despite the robust growth trajectory, the Air Cooled Double Screw Chiller market faces several challenges and restraints that warrant careful consideration. One significant impediment is the high initial capital investment associated with purchasing and installing these sophisticated systems. Compared to simpler cooling solutions, the upfront cost can be a deterrent for smaller enterprises or those with budget constraints. Moreover, fluctuations in raw material prices, particularly for metals like copper and aluminum used in manufacturing, can impact production costs and, consequently, the final pricing of chillers, leading to price volatility and uncertainty for both manufacturers and end-users. The complexity of installation and maintenance also presents a challenge, often requiring specialized knowledge and trained technicians. This can translate into additional operational costs and potential downtime if not managed effectively. Furthermore, the availability of skilled labor for servicing and repairing these advanced units can be a limiting factor in certain regions, potentially hindering widespread adoption. Lastly, the increasing competition from alternative cooling technologies, such as centrifugal chillers or advanced refrigeration systems, which may offer specific advantages in certain niche applications, poses a continuous challenge to market dominance, requiring manufacturers to constantly innovate and differentiate their offerings.
